Experience

A FELA attorney is specialized in helping injured railroad workers file a claim and receive the compensation they deserve. They are well-versed in the legal framework surrounding railroad accidents, and they are also aware of the safety regulations and regulations applicable to the industry. They will use this knowledge to create an effective case for you, thereby increasing the likelihood of success.

The process will begin by conducting an initial evaluation of your case, which is typically free of charge. During the meeting they will review the injuries and accidents you sustained and ask questions pertinent to the situation. They will determine whether you have a valid claim for damages. To be successful in a FELA suit, you must prove that the railroad company acted negligently in a manner. This can include unsafe working conditions, inadequate training, faulty equipment or any other failure to follow safe practices at work. An experienced FELA attorney will know how to recognize all possible instances of negligence and build an argument that is persuasive on your behalf.

Once they have a complete understanding of your situation, they will prepare and file a formal claim detailing the circumstances that led to your injury and requesting compensation. This document will be carefully designed, as any mistakes could cause a loss to your case. In addition, they will conduct a thorough investigation into the incident, including gathering evidence, interviewing witnesses and consulting with experts such as accident reconstruction specialists or safety consultants. They will also review documents and records to find any red flags or discrepancies.

FELA lawyers will provide continuous assistance and support throughout the entire process. They will explain legal concepts, address any questions, and offer the reassurance you need during a challenging moment. In addition, they will ensure that you are aware of any fees or charges you might be responsible for. A lot of FELA lawyers operate on a contingency basis, which means they only get paid when you win your case.

Once the investigation is completed after which your FELA attorney will advise you on whether to settle the case or take the case to trial. Your financial situation as well as emotional state will determine your decision. A settlement offers a quick resolution and security, whereas trials could lead to more money. A FELA lawyer can help you weigh up the advantages and disadvantages, while ensuring that your best interests are taken into consideration.
